Main Facts: What is OpenClaw?

At its core, OpenClaw is an open-source platform designed to create, deploy, and manage AI agents that operate autonomously. Unlike standard LLM interfaces that require you to "log in" and manually initiate a task, OpenClaw agents reside on a server, persistently running in the background.

The platform is defined by three "unlocks" that distinguish it from the current generation of AI chatbots:

  1. Seamless Communication: Instead of browser-based chat, OpenClaw integrates with messaging platforms like Telegram, Slack, or WhatsApp. You interact with your digital workforce the same way you would message a human colleague.
  2. Autonomous Agency: These agents are not just text generators; they are "doers." They can navigate websites, click buttons, download files, and execute complex workflows on your behalf.
  3. Persistent Memory: Standard AI sessions are ephemeral. OpenClaw utilizes a robust memory layer, allowing agents to retain context, user preferences, and business goals across weeks and months of operation.

Official Guidelines and Security Protocols

A common point of friction for prospective users is the concern over security. OpenClaw operates by accessing files and browsers, which raises legitimate questions about data safety.

The VPS Strategy

Security experts and lead developers emphasize the "Virtual Private Server" (VPS) approach. By installing OpenClaw on a dedicated cloud instance (costing roughly $5/month) rather than a local laptop, users gain two advantages:

  1. Persistent Availability: The agent never goes "offline" just because the user closes their laptop lid.
  2. Isolation: Running the agent on a server creates a digital "sandbox," preventing it from accessing sensitive system files on your primary workstation.

Compliance and Ethics

When selecting an AI provider (Anthropic’s Claude or OpenAI’s ChatGPT), users are urged to operate via API keys rather than relying on standard browser-based subscription accounts. For instance, Anthropic has indicated that using their Pro/Max subscriptions for automated agentic work may violate their terms of service. Utilizing official API access ensures the user remains within the legal and operational bounds of the service provider.

The Future of Tooling

The ability of these agents to "learn" through iterative feedback is perhaps the most significant implication. If an agent misclassifies an email or chooses a sub-optimal tone for a social post, the user simply provides a correction. The agent updates its internal memory files (written in standard markdown), ensuring the mistake is never repeated.

A Note on Caution

While the technology is powerful, it is not "set it and forget it." Users must remain vigilant, particularly during the initial configuration. The power to "click buttons" and "open browsers" is a double-edged sword. Experts recommend starting with low-stakes tasks, such as content research, before granting an agent access to high-stakes accounts like business bank interfaces or sensitive client databases.

Conclusion: How to Begin

For those ready to move past the limitations of static chat interfaces, the path forward is clear:

  1. Set up your VPS: Utilize a service like DigitalOcean to create a secure, isolated environment.
  2. Install OpenClaw: Use the official, one-click installers to minimize technical setup.
  3. Define your agent: Use the initialization prompt to feed the agent your professional identity and business context.
  4. Iterate: Start with a single, well-defined task, such as inbox triage, and refine the agent’s behavior through consistent, conversational feedback.
